    Materials: Cotton yarn (Sports weight, 5 ply)

    - Red, yellow, green and brown for the body ( 15 m (6 g) of first 3 colors; 23 m(9 g) brown)

    - White and black for the eyes (a scrap of black; 7 m (3 g) white)- Orange for the beak (a scrap)I used Catania (Schachenmayr) and Phil Coton 3 (Phildar) (50 g = 125 m/137 yds)

    2.5 mm hook Tapestry needle Stuffing

    Safety pins (optional)

    Abbreviations and stitches:This pattern contains American English crochet terms.

    C1 = Color 1: RedC2 = Color 2: YellowC3 = Color 3: Green

    C4 = Color 4: Brown

    mr = magic ringst = stitchsl st = slip stitchch = chainsc = single crochethdc = half double crochetdc = double crochettc = treble crochetdtc = double treble crochet

    Tips:For the color changes I used the following method:For the final sl st (on the end of a round), insert your hook into the st, yarn over with thenew color and pull through the st and the loop on the hook. Continue crocheting with thenew color. A few rounds further you can tie the tails of the two colors snugly togetherwith a knot. Make sure the knot is secure and cut the remaining ends to a length of ca.2/3". You dont need to sew in the ends as they will be on the inside of the finished owl.

    When you work with the brown yarn to form the ears youll use a slip stitch on severalplaces. These slip stitches count as normal stitches, youll have to crochet into them ona following round. If you dont crochet in them, the stitch count will be off and the earswill come out wrong.

    First half of the body:Round 1: With C1 make mr, ch1. 6 sc in ring. Sl st into the top of the first sc (skip thefirst ch 1) to join round. (= 6)Round 2: Ch 1. 2 sc in every st around. Sl st into the top of the first sc (skip the first ch1) to join round. (= 12)Round 3: Ch 1. *2 sc in the next st, 1 sc in the next st, repeat from* around. Sl st intothe top of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 18)Round 4: Ch 1. *2 sc in the next st, 1 sc in the next 2 st, repeat from* around. Sl stinto the top of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 24)Round 5: Ch 1. *2 sc in the next st, 1 sc in the next 3 st, repeat from* around. Sl st

    into the top of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 30)

    Change color.

    Round 6: With C2 ch 1. *2 sc in next st, sc in gap below next st (gap between st ofprevious round), 1 sc in next 2 st, sc in gap below next st, repeat from* around. Sl stinto the top of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 36)

    Round 7: Ch 1. *2 sc in next st, 1 sc in the next 5 st, repeat from* around. Sl st intothe top of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 42)Round 8: Ch 1. *2 sc in next st, 1 sc in the next 6 st, repeat from* around. Sl st intothe top of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 48)

    Change color.

    Round 9: With C3 ch 1. *2 sc in next st, sc in gap below next st, 1 sc in next 2 st, sc ingap below next st, 1 sc in next 2 st, sc in gap below next st, repeat from* around. Sl stinto the top of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 54)Round 10: Ch 1. *2 sc in next st, 1 sc in next 8 st, repeat from* around. Sl st into thetop of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 60)

    Change color.

    Round 11: With C2 ch 1. 1 sc in every st around. Sl st into the top of the first sc (skip

    the first ch 1) to join round. (= 60)Round 12: Ch 1. 1 sc in every st around. Sl st into the top of the first sc (skip the firstch 1) to join round. (= 60)

    Change color.

    Round 13: With C4 ch 1. 1 sc in the next 23 st, 1 sl st + 1 hdc in the next st, 2 hdc inthe next 2 st, 1 hdc + 1 sc in the next st, 1 sc in the next 3 st, 1 sc + 1 hdc in the nextst, 2 hdc in the next 2 st, 1 hdc + 1 sl st in the next st, 1 sc in the remaining 26 st. Sl stinto the top of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 68)Round 14: Ch 1. 1 sc in the next 21 st, sl st in the next st, 1 hdc in the next 2 st, 3 dcin the next st, 1 hdc in the next st, 1 sc in the next 11 st, 1 hdc in the next st, 3 dc in the

    next st, 1 hdc in the next 2 st, sl st in the next st, 1 sc in the remaining 26 st. Sl st intothe top of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 72)

    Round 15: Ch 1. 1 sc in the next 19 st, sl st in the next st, 1 hdc in the next 4 st, 2 dc +1 tc in the next st, 1 tc + 2 dc in the next st, 1 sc in the next st, sl st in the next st. Cutyarn (leave enough of a tail to weave it in securely) and fasten off.Skip 8 st and pick up the yarn in the 9thst (you only have to pull up a loop in this st), slst in the next st, 1 sc in the next st, 2 dc + 1 tc in the next st, 1 tc + 2 dc in the next st,1 hdc in the next 4 st, sl st in the next st, 1 sc in the remaining 26 st. Sl st into the top

    of the first sc (sk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 80)Fasten off. Weave in tails of the ears.

    Slip stitch round:As a finishing touch, sl st loosely with C1 in the gaps between round 12 and 13 asfollows. Place your hook through a gap between the sc of round 12 and 13 (somewherealong the bottom of the owl), pull up a loop. Place the hook with the loop on it throughthe next gap, pull up a loop and pull through the loop that was already on the hook. Aslip stitch is made. Continue all around until you reach your beginning point.

    For an invisible finish, cut the yarn so that a long tail remains. Pull the tail up throughyour last stitch made, be careful not to pull the stitch too tight. Thread a tapestry needlewith the tail end, place your needle below the v-arms of the first slip stitch and pull

    through. Place your needle through the middle of the last slip stitch you made and pullthrough. Tie the tail ends together with a knot and cut the remaining ends to a length ofca. 2/3".

    Second half of the body:Follow the instructions for the first half, only use a different color scheme (or use thesame one as the first half, thats up to you).

    I used the following scheme:Round 1-5: C3 (green)Round 6-8: C2 (yellow)Round 9-10: C1 (red)Round 11-12: C2 (yellow)Round 13-15: C4 (brown)Slip stitch round: C3 (green)

    Eyes (2x):Round 1: With black make mr, ch1. 6 sc in ring. Sl st into the top of the first sc (skip thefirst ch 1) to join round. (= 6)Round 2: With white, ch 1. 2 hdc in every st around. Sl st into the top of the first hdc(sk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 12)Round 3: With white, ch 1. 2 hdc in every st around. Sl st into the top of the first hdc(skip the first ch 1) to join round. (= 24)Fasten off and leave a long tail for sewing. Weave in other tails.

    Beak:With orange, chain 4. 1 sc in the 2ndchain from hook, 1 hdc in the next chain, 1 dc in thefinal chain. Fasten off and leave a long tail for sewing.Weave in other tail.

    Assembly:Sew on the eyes on the right side of one half of the owl.Sew on the beak beneath the eyes.Place the two owl parts on top of each other (wrong sideagainst wrong side) with the beak and eyes facing you.Make sure all stitches are aligned (I used safety pins tokeep it all in place).

    Work through both layers as follows:With C1 begin on the bottom of the owl, ch 1. 1 sc in every stitch until there are 8 st leftbefore the sl st below the first ear (the final 8thst is the sl st).For the first wing:1 hdc + 1 dc in the 1stst, 2 tc in the next st, 3 dtc in the next st, 2 tcin the next st, 1 dc + 1 hdc in the next st, 1 sc in the remaining 3 st.For the ears:1 sc in the next 6 st, 2 sc in the next 2 st (on top of both tc of the previousround), 1 sc in the next 16 st (its a bit of a fiddle in the stitches where you picked up theyarn again for the second ear), 2 sc in the next 2 st (on top of both tc of the previous

    round), 1 sc in the next 9 st.For the second wing:1 hdc + 1 dc in the next st, 2 tc in the next st, 3 dtc in the next st,2 tc in the next st, 1 dc + 1 hdc in the next st.Finish:1 sc in the remaining st until theres a small gap left, stuff the owl. Continue with1 sc in each st to close the gap until you get to the last st. To complete the owl use theinvisible finish technique (into the top of the first st made, skip the ch 1) and weave inthe ends on the back of the owl.
